    Forms of Child Care Options

    There are many kinds of childcare solutions, each catering to different age groups and schedules. Several of the most common kinds of child care options include:

    1. Daycare facilities: Daycare Near Me By State facilities are services offering care for young ones of various centuries, usually from infancy to preschool. These facilities are licensed and controlled because of the condition, ensuring that they meet specific requirements for safety, hygiene, and staff skills. Daycare facilities provide structured activities, meals, and direction for children in a group environment.

    1. Family childcare Homes: Family childcare houses tend to be small, home-based childcare services run by just one caregiver or a little set of caregivers. These providers offer an even more customized and family-like environment for kids, with a lot fewer kiddies in attention versus daycare facilities. Family child care homes can offer versatile hours and rates, making all of them a well known option for moms and dads who require more personalized look after their child.

    1. Preschools: Preschools tend to be educational institutions that provide very early youth knowledge for children usually involving the many years of 2 to 5 years old. These programs give attention to organizing young ones for kindergarten by presenting all of them to standard educational concepts, social abilities, and psychological development. Preschools frequently operate on a school-year schedule and gives part-time or full-time options for moms and dads.

    1. Pre and post School tools: Before and after college programs are made to offer maintain school-aged children through the hours pre and post the standard college day. These programs provide a variety of activities, homework help, and guidance for children while moms and dads have reached work. Before and after college programs are usually made available from schools, neighborhood facilities, or private companies.

    1. Nanny or Au set: Nannies and au pairs are individuals who provide in-home childcare solutions for people. Nannies in many cases are skilled experts who provide full time care for children in family members' home, while au pairs are adults from international countries who reside using family members and supply cultural trade with child care. Nannies and au pairs provide personalized attention and flexibility in scheduling for parents.

    Things to consider When Choosing Childcare

    When choosing childcare towards you, you will need to think about several facets to make sure that you discover a quality and ideal selection for your son or daughter. A few of the important aspects to consider feature:

    1. Licensing and Accreditation: it is crucial to select a licensed and approved child care provider, because ensures that the center satisfies particular standards for safety, sanitation, staff skills, and program quality. Certification and accreditation demonstrate that provider has actually encountered a rigorous evaluation procedure and it is focused on keeping high standards of treatment.

    1. Workforce Qualifications and Training: The skills and education of this staff in the child care facility are very important in supplying high quality take care of young ones. Seek out providers who've trained and skilled caregivers, also staff that certified in CPR and medical. Staff-to-child ratios may also be crucial, as they determine the amount of attention and direction that each youngster receives.

    1. Curriculum and Program strategies: look at the curriculum and program activities made available from the child attention provider, as they perform a substantial role into the development and discovering of one's son or daughter. Seek programs offering age-appropriate tasks, academic opportunities, and possibilities for socialization. A well-rounded curriculum that includes play, art, music, and outside time can donate to your kid's general development.

    1. Safe practices Policies: make sure that the little one attention supplier has strict safe practices guidelines in place to safeguard the well being of one's youngster. Look for facilities that follow appropriate health practices, have actually secure entry and exit processes, and keep maintaining a clean and child-friendly environment. Ask about emergency procedures, illness policies, and how the provider manages accidents or situations.

    1. Parent Involvement and Communication: Select a kid treatment provider that motivates moms and dad involvement and keeps open interaction with families. Seek out providers that offer options for moms and dads to be involved in tasks, activities, and group meetings, and regular updates on the young child's progress and well being. A solid relationship between moms and dads and caregivers can cause a confident and supporting child care experience.

    Finding Child Care Towards You

    Now that you have considered the factors to consider in a young child attention provider, it's time to start the research high quality childcare towards you. Here are some guidelines and sources that will help you find a very good choice for your youngster:

    1. Require Recommendations: start with asking for tips from family, pals, neighbors, and coworkers who possess kiddies in child care. Personal referrals may be an invaluable supply of information regarding high quality child care providers in your area. Ask about their particular experiences, whatever they fancy concerning the provider, and any issues they could have.

    1. Research on the web: utilize online language resources such as for instance childcare directories, parenting sites, and social media marketing teams to analyze childcare providers in your town. Seek out providers with reviews that are positive, large ranks, and step-by-step information regarding their programs and services. Numerous providers have web pages or social media pages where you can find out about their facilities and staff.

    1. Visit Child Care facilities: Schedule visits to potential child care facilities to journey the services, meet up with the staff, and take notice of the system for action. Focus on the sanitation, security precautions, and total environment of the center. Make inquiries concerning the curriculum, staff qualifications, daily routines, and guidelines to obtain a sense of how the center runs.

    1. Interview Caregivers: When ending up in potential caregivers, ask about their particular knowledge, training, and method of child care. Inquire about their philosophy on discipline, interaction with moms and dads, and just how they handle emergencies or challenging actions. Trust your instincts and select caregivers who are hot, conscious, and tuned in to your child's requirements.

    1. Check always References: Request references from child care provider and contact all of them to check out their experiences because of the supplier. Ask about the caliber of attention, communication with moms and dads, staff interactions, and any concerns they could experienced. References provides important insights in to the provider's reputation and history.

    1. Give consideration to Cost and efficiency: look at the price of child care and just how it suits to your budget, as well as the ease of the positioning and hours of procedure. Compare rates, fees, and repayment options among different providers for the best price for your needs. Think about elements such as for instance transport, proximity to your residence or work, and mobility in scheduling.
